Illustration 6 g06326377If a portable bore welding machine cannot be obtained, the bores can be welded manually by hand using the procedure given below:
Deposit several weld passes around the circumference of the bore in the direction of the arrow head as shown in the Illustration 5.
Deposit weld passes at the edge of the bore (D) to ensure both the bore inside diameter and face clean-up during machining. Refer to Illustration 6.Double check the reference measures at the boom foot bearing regarding the specified measurements. If, the bore is out of tolerance, the bore must be reworked to specification considering the following procedure:
Uniformly preheat the area before build-up welding to 100° C (212° F) [Temperature is to be held at a minimum of 75.0 mm (2.95 inch) away from weld in all directions] and maintain preheat during welding. Do not let temperature fluctuate during repair and always maintain this minimum temperature. Temperatures must be monitored and maintained throughout welding.
Reduce the bore diameter by approximately 6.0 mm (0.24 inch).Note: Ensured that the final cut at the bore hole (finished surface) is located within the homogenous, tempered weld metal.
Thoroughly chip and wire brush all welds immediately after depositing. Be sure to add enough weld to allow for complete clean-up.
Blend all starts and stops.
After completion of welding, let repair slowly cool by wrapping in insulating blankets.
Test repair and surrounding area with Dry Magnetic Particle Testing (MT) or Liquid Penetrant Testing (PT) to ensure that there are no cracks.Slow Cooling
Illustration 7 g03824505
Example of a welding blanket.
Immediately after welding is complete, cover the weld with an insulated welding blanket for slow cooling to reduce the chance of hydrogen cracking.Machining Bores
Machine bores back to specification. Use the line boring machine manufacturers procedure and set up instructions to achieve boom foot bore and nose bore as per the dimensions in the below table and in line with each other to a diameter of 0.20 mm (0.008 inch).
Table 5
Description Dimension Bush Part Number
Foot bore diameter 72.980 0.025 mm (2.8732 0.0010 inch) 237-2252
Nose bore diameter 67.975 to 68.000 mm (2.6762 to 2.6772 inch) 9R-9475
Illustration 8 g06325296
Bore centres of the boom foot and boom nose
(D1) 1695 mm (66.7 inch)
(D2) 1535 mm (60.4 inch)
(D3) 1025 mm (40.4 inch)
(D4) 2160 mm (85.0 inch)
(E) Boom nose
(F) Boom footRefer to Illustration 8 to find the bore centres of the boom foot (F) and boom nose (E).Dry Magnetic Particle Testing (MT) or Liquid Penetrant Testing (PT) to ensure that no cracks are present. Also ensure that no other defects are present such as slug inclusions or porosity.If bores do not meet the visual or dimensional inspections in this document, further welding rework will be necessary.Bushing Installation
Note: Bearings must be wiped clean with mild de-greasing agent immediately prior to installation. Re-staking is not required.Lowering Bushing Temperatures
